TICKET-4412: Nightly search reindex failed signature check on the Quillhaven index bundle. New folks: the reindex job verifies each bundle before ingest; a mismatch aborts the whole run. Last night's run stopped at shard 3. Rotate the bundle signer and rerun. Verification expects the current signing key, shown below.

signing key of bahaf-bagaf = bky19_uiUxDExuKwEKEZfEG19

Hi Devon,

Handing over the cron migration work for review. I moved the nightly billing and archive jobs from crontab into the Waterwheel workflow engine; the diff includes retry policies and idempotency guards that the old jobs lacked. Please check the timezone handling in `archive_flow.py` carefully — it was the main source of bugs before. Questions about scheduling semantics should go to the migrations inbox.

alerts address for kafof-bagag: kasael@olvarqdyn.corp

## Tuning

Role-based access in Fernwick Wiki is evaluated per page load, with role lookups cached in-process. If the cache TTL is too long, revoked editors can still save drafts; too short, and the permission service gets hammered during busy editing hours. Maintainers should adjust these values only after checking the permission-service dashboards, and should keep the cache size proportional to active editor count. The defaults have held up well for a year. Current tuning constants:

constants for yagaf-taweg:
WEIGHTS = {
    "belael": 881,
    "pelael": 167,
    "ulaix": 116,
}

Finance Review Summary — Marketing Budget

Prepared for the Board of Ambervale Holdings. Following the mid-year review, the marketing budget is reduced by 18%, concentrated in brand campaigns and event sponsorships. Digital acquisition spend is preserved at current levels. The reduction saves roughly 640k annually with minimal projected impact on pipeline, per the Lorrick analysis. Reallocation options will be tabled next quarter. The underlying strategic reasoning is set out in the confidential note below.

confidential, kahog-bawif: The northern region missed its Pramir quota by 20.0 percent last quarter. Casaxek Freight plans to lower the Fraion list price by 41.5 percent in December. The finance team signed off on a budget of $236.4 million for Project Druius. The renewal with Fenysix Partners closes at $91.3 million a year, 2.1 percent below the last contract.